PURPOSE: To obtain the title enzyme usable for breeding plants having high disease and insect pests and pathogenic germ resistances, having ability of hydrolyzing polysaccharides bonded with N-acetyl-D-glucosamine by β-1,4 bond isolated from a primary leaf of azuki bean. ;CONSTITUTION: A primary leaf of azuki bean treated with ethylene is cut off, treated with 20ppm ethylene for 24 hours, a protein is extracted with a buffer solution of acetic acid having pH4.0 to give a crude extracted solution, which is subjected to ammonium sulfate salting out and then to anion exchange chromatography to collect a chitinase active fraction. The fraction is subjected to gel filtration and a chitinase fraction eluted at 21,000 molecular weight is recovered to give the objective protein which has an amino acid sequence deficient in an amino acid sequence from N end to 34 amino acid sequences among an amino acid sequence of the formula and chitinase activity of acting polysaccharides prepared by polymerizing N-acetyl-D-glucosamine by β-(1,4) bond, hydrolyzing the bond and libreating N-acetyl-D-glucosamine.;COPYRIGHT: (C)1993,JPO&Japio
